About Y. S. Papir
Y. S. Papir is a scholar working on Polymers and Plastics, Fluid Flow and Transfer Processes and Cell Biology, having authored 9 papers that have together received 432 indexed citations. Recurring topics across this work include Polymer crystallization and properties (4 papers), Polymer Nanocomposites and Properties (3 papers) and Rheology and Fluid Dynamics Studies (2 papers). The work is most often cited by research in Fluid Flow and Transfer Processes (59 citations), Polymers and Plastics (134 citations) and Pharmaceutical Science (42 citations). Y. S. Papir has collaborated with scholars based in United States and Netherlands. Frequent co-authors include Irvin M. Krieger, P. Anne Hiltner, Eric Baer, Kuang‐Hung Hsu, Richard H. Wildnauer, Charles Rogers and Robert Kohn. Their work appears in journals such as Journal of Applied Physics, The Journal of Physical Chemistry and Journal of Colloid and Interface Science.
